I signed up for the Extreme Cable and the order/installation was perfect. Tech showed up early morning on installation date; I showed him my modem's signal and he went into his truck and provisioned my modem and I was up and running. All this was done under 10 mins and he was on his way to the next work order.

I get very nice speeds, even during peak hours, I can max out my connection on torrents both up and down.

»www.speedtest.net/result/1333092399.png (speed boost disabled through router to make QoS work properly)

Sure 15 mbps can't compete with Robbers 50 mbps but lets not forget Robbers really low caps and excessive throttling. So I'm happy with 15mbps with high cap and no throttling.

I will probably get their unlimited tier as I'm already at 210 GB and I still have two weeks to go on my current billing cycle.

As for Pre Sales information, I feel Teksavvy needs to be more clear on how prepaid billing works as I needed some clarifications in that regard. I contacted them through direct forum and they told me everything I needed to know. Also I'm using a normal SB5101 and when I was ordering online it gave me the option of both the SB5101 and SB5101N but on your supported modem page you only listed SB5101N. So if you know that normal SB5101 works why not list that as well!
